Big Thunder Mountain Railroad is a fast-paced train ride through red-desert scenery based on Utah’s Bryce National Park. As roller coasters go, it is somewhere in the middle as far as speed and thrills. You start your ride by stepping off the wooden platform into an open train car where you stow your loose items in a pouch in front of you and pull down a lap bar to help you keep your seat. Each train car has three rows of two seats. Your train pulls out of the station and you begin your trip with a somewhat quick and rough start as you move towards and into a cave. Here you ascend into the mountain, taking note of pools of illuminated, almost glowing water resting among stalagmites and stalactites.

Don’t let the beauty lull you into a false sense of security, because as you reach the top, you come out into the open air and the train picks up speed rather suddenly as you begin your race through the hills and valleys of Thunder Mountain. During your ride, you will encounter wildlife, crumbling cave walls and ceilings, and even some dinosaur bones. At the end of your trip you pass by an abandoned mining town complete with dance hall before pulling back into the station to disembark.
